Register for a shot or find a walk-in clinic near you

It is easier than ever to get your first shot at a walk-in clinic in your region.

Another way is to register online at this link or call the provincial call center (toll-free) at 1-833-838-2323, with support available in 140 different languages.

Ask for help

Everyone is encouraged to talk to their family, friends, support worker or service provider if they need support to book their shots or to go to a vaccine clinic.
